Analysis of Pre-hospital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ation in 106 Cases of Cardiac and Respiratory Arrest

Abstract

Objective To probe into the main factors of the succeeded cardiopulmonary arrest.Methods The clinical data of 106 cases with cardiopulmonary arrest were analyzed retrospective.Results The Age of patient,basal primary disease,time of asystole and the early using of electric defibrillation influenced the successful ratio of cardiopulmonary resuscitation.Conclusions The incidence rate of the cardiopulmonary arrest is very higher before the patient was sent to the hospital.When the cardiopulmonary arrest happen,the doctor must give the diagnose and cardio-pulmonary-cerebral resuscitation(CPR) quickly,cure the basal primary disease at the same time.
